Catherine from Petit Miamx

Melbourne food blogger Catherine Khuu from Petit Miamx treated a friend to a meal at Carlton's The Town Mouse.

The Town Mouse_2

"The Town Mouse is a perennial favourite of mine because of the cosy atmosphere and the food is top notch. They truly highlight the beauty of the produce they utilise; and the way that they combine different elements together, that you normally wouldn't envision, is really unique.

"I took my friend here, who only recently moved to Sydney, to show her what she's missing out on but it's a great spot for date nights or even a small group of friends.

"There's nothing better than sharing great food with great friends. Not to mention, using the gift card ruled out any arguments about who was paying and it was extremely easy to use."

Bizzy Lizzy from Good Things

Liz Posmyk, aka 'Bizzy Lizzy', shares her own delicious recipes, interviews with local produce sellers and growers as part of keeping her pulse on all things food related in Canberra on her blog Good Things.

"My partner and I chose to enjoy breakfast at Pod Food at Pialligo. A venue renowned for great food and excellent service, it's also a hidden gem tucked away in a most beautiful part of Canberra. Only minutes from the CBD and airport, a trip to Pialligo is like stepping into a secluded country village. When we were first dating, we used to eat breakfast out every weekend, so our visit to Pod Food was a real treat.

PodFood

"The breakfast menu is innovative, in that it offers more than your standard 'full breakfast' of bacon and eggs, and such. We loved the spiced pancakes with caramel bananas, banana ice cream and peanut brittle. There was a stack of light and fluffy pancakes, with just the right amount of creamy ice cream, morsels of banana and sweet, light caramel. The house-cured pork belly made a tasty side. Oh and the coffee is great too!

"Pod Food is the perfect setting for couples of all ages who want to share a quiet breakfast, brunch or dinner date, but it's also excellent for groups of friends having a get-together or celebration."

Libby Margo from The Very Very Hungry Caterpillar

Food lover Libby, who blogs over at The Very Very Hungry Caterpillar, dined out at Champagne CBR in Broadbeach. Here's what she had to say:

"It's one of my favourite restaurants on the Gold Coast – unpretentious French bistro fare and it's right by the beach, making it perfect for brunch.

champagne-brasserie-97-800x600

"Don't laugh, but I took a Tinder date here and, unfortunately, the meal was better than the conversation (to put it politely). Champagne CBR's refined yet relaxed atmosphere is great for gatherings with family and friends so I'd be bringing a big group there instead next time.

"I like that the food was no nonsense, unpretentious and reasonably priced. It's hard to find good honest French food on the Gold Coast so this place is a gem. French restaurants can be (unfairly) known for being posh and snotty, but Champagne CBR is nothing like that – the service was warm and friendly, I think the relaxed beachside vibe made all the difference."
